Transaction 11896dfdac3ff9442304772abf9af0588f250eff57a1981f2b3f71421370d233
1 Input
2 Outputs
- 11896dfdac3ff9442304772abf9af0588f250eff57a1981f2b3f71421370d233:0
- 11896dfdac3ff9442304772abf9af0588f250eff57a1981f2b3f71421370d233:1
value 56336191
address 1CzNAVmw1eS7y6ftEsJSSZtdzAHXyeidVN
value 21000000
address 1L24gsfRv2gjdYD81CrhyAVvvcHfdBePJg